If you switch to the beta channel of Plex, which you should be able to do as a Plex Pass subscriber, you can get the latest update early.

It’s a bit of a pain on Linux systems because there isn’t a dedicated repo for the beta channel and you have to do it manually, but if you’re able to automatically update through Plex with QNAP servers, you should be all good.

Fixed by updating PMS to 1.23. Make sure you refresh the metadata of the libraries affected.

If you’re a Plex Pass subscriber, you can get this update early by going through the Beta channel. Not sure when this update will be available on Public.
